ORIGIN: New England Lemonade has been serving semi-frozen lemonade to Rhode Island residents and visitors for six decades. It has been owned by the same family, and is currently managed by the third generation. LOCATION: New England Lemonade has two store front locations, as well as 50 mobile units. New England Lemonade will come to you ... just schedule one of the mobile units for your event. CONCEPT: New England Lemonade specializes in refreshing fruit-flavored semi-frozen beverages that are composed of flavors that are associated with warm weather, including lemon, cherry, and watermelon. EXPERIENCE: I experienced the lemonade, which included a slice of lemon in the lemon-infused chipped ice. The price was inexpensive-- $1.75 for a small-- with several larger size options. The sweet-tart chilled treat was a perfect accompaniment for a summer beach day. The storefront location in Warwick is a short walk or drive from the town beach. A cheerful sign beckons visitors from afar to stop by... the price, refreshing beverage, and proximity to beach certainly make New England Lemonade a worthy destination! SERVICE: Service was quick, with a single employee waiting at the window for customers. TIP: New England Lemonade only accepts cash. The original lemonade is 100% natural, while other fruit flavors use a bottled syrup. The RI cultural convention is to drink frozen drinks directly from the cup (no straw). A competitor serves same beverage at higher price (Del's). Quality no different.
